4. Your California Privacy Rights
As a California resident applying for employment with the Fischer Group or any of our affiliate companies, you have the following rights under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A):
4.1 Right to Know
You have the right to request that we disclose to you:
4.2 Right to Delete
You have the right to request that we delete any personal information about you that we have collected, subject to certain exceptions under the law.
4.3 Right to Correct
You have the right to request that we correct inaccurate personal information that we maintain about you.

4.7 Verification Process
To protect your privacy, we will verify your identity before processing your request. We may ask you to provide information such as your name, email address, and details about your application to confirm your identity.
4.8 Response Timeframes
We will respond to your requests within 45 days of receipt. If we need additional time (up to 90 days total), we will inform you of the reason and extension period in writing.
4.9 Authorized Agents
You may designate an authorized agent to make requests on your behalf. We will require proof of authorization and may still ask you to verify your identity directly with us.
